XI Post-Installation problem (403 Forbidden)

Former Member
0 Kudos

Hi,

currently i'm executing the post-installation of XI.

At topic "Creating RFC Destinations in the ABAP Environment" especially creating the RFC-Destination "INTEGRATION_DIRECTORY_HMI" (SM59) I have a problem. After saving all necessary entries in various tabs, i get after executing "Test connection" the HTTP-Code 403 (forbidden).

Hi Sunil,

1.First of all, check whether ICM service is active or

not... Go to SMICM and check whether the status is

green.

Then Go to Menu -> Goto -> Service

HTTP service should be active (Green tick)

and 'External' and 'Bind' should be blank. Also

confirm all the parameters in SMICM transactions like

port etc.

2.Also check required services in SICF transactions are

up.

3.Go to SM59-> INTEGRATION_DIRECTORY_HMI

Give Tearget host = Host name of XI ,

service number = 5<Sys-No>00

Path prefix = /dir/CacheRefresh

Logon details. (This can be verified by actually

logging thru' GUI Logon PAD)

This should work perfectly....
